Orville K. Berkness, 85Free Access


Orville K. Berkness was born on March 30, 1933 to Steffen and Botilda (Krogh) Berkness in Lakefield, MN. He was baptized into his Christian faith on May 7, 1933 and he received his education in the Lakefield Public Schools; graduating in the Class of 1951.

Orv was united in marriage with Fay (Wehmeyer) Foley and her two sons, David and Edward Foley on May 28, 1960 at the Bethany Lutheran Church in Storden, MN. Their marriage was blessed with four daughters, Vicki, Lisa, Stefanie and Heather. Orv and Fay made their home in Windom until 2015, when they moved up to Crystal, MN to be closer to family. Orv’s health had recently been declining and he passed away peacefully on November 12, 2018 at his home in Crystal at the age of 85 years.

Orv proudly served in the US Navy from November 1955 to August 1957 and the Naval Reserves until November of 1961.  In 1959, he began his 32-year career in road construction as a highway technician working in the MN Dot Windom office.  For number of years after retiring from MN Dot, he continued to work part-time as a groundskeeper at the Windom Country Club.

Orville was a member of the American Lutheran Church in Windom, the American Legion Post #206 and the Eagles Club. Orville took great pride in his Intarsia woodworking, serving his church, and helping his church community rebuild the ALC after the 2006 fire. He had many hobbies and enjoyments throughout his life, which included working with a race car pit crew, bowling, golfing, snowmobile riding, camping, playing cards, watching the MN Twins and the MN Vikings, caramel and lefse making, reading, socializing with friends and most of all, spending time with his family. He was a loving husband, a nurturing father, a kind grandfather and great grandfather.

Orville is survived by his six children, David (Cheryl) Foley of North Branch; Edward (Margee) Foley of Yuba City, CA; Vicki (Brad) Hartog of Highlands Ranch, CO; Lisa Berkness of Lakewood, CO; Stefanie (Jon) Beaulieu of Coon Rapids; Heather (Brian) Barrett of Crystal; 7 grandchildren, Erin Foley, Katelyn Foley, Ashley Hartog, Zachary Hartog, Nicole (Gregg) Borgstrom, Brent (Angela) Beaulieu, Jessica (Tim) McGroarty; 7 great-grandchildren, Bannon Wilhelmi, Jack Borgstrom, Bjorn and Charlotte Beaulieu, Ava and Ian McGroarty and Oscar Thon; two sisters, Grace Gerdes of Arnolds Park, IA and Evelyn Hussong of Lakefield; sister-in-law Delores Berkness of Worthington; and many nieces and nephews.

Orville is preceded in death by his wife, his parents, one great-granddaughter, Emma Foley, three sisters and one brother, Marine Christiansen, Geneve Jansen, Curtis Berkness and LaVonne Doeden.
